Sellers on Amazon and MercadoLibre face competitive barriers, Mexico watchdog rules
Sep 12, 2025 10:46 AM

MEXICO CITY, Sept 12 (Reuters) - An investigation into

Mexico's e-commerce market found that sellers on Amazon ( AMZN )

and MercadoLibre ( MELI ) faced barriers to competition, the

nation's anti-trust watchdog Cofece said on Friday.

However, the Cofece commission was unable to reach a

consensus to order corrective measures against the firms, it

said in a statement.
